Output 83d743fbc47e11c8d769ace401eac77c6faa70c76d3a2027b7d33ab3caa87758:0

value
28151522
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ac5cc5373fc1c6df209b1345dc2d5fcbf7aac704 OP_EQUAL
address
3HQPHLWaBiAqB8WrVVCviVFFqc9Esckm1W
transaction
83d743fbc47e11c8d769ace401eac77c6faa70c76d3a2027b7d33ab3caa87758
confirmations
282439
spent
true